NiklausAkins: Hello house, Please when going for the Visa interview, is it the bank statement I used in getting admission that i'l take to the embassy or I can get a better statement with better amount of money inside?? And take for the interview Yes but If any particular person is stated on your i20 as the source of funds, then you have to provide that person's SOA. However, if it's just stated family fund, then you can use any family member (dad,mum,uncle etc) |

You can pm me Congrats on your score. Are the schools asking for transcript evaluation? If I were you and I know my financial status I will avoid schools with transcript evaluation, and schools that require official transcript like plaque. Mind you, if you are planning to apply for fall 2018, you might not meet the deadline. Evaluation takes a minimum of 1 month and depending on your undergraduate/postgraduate school, it might be longer. My advice for you is to look for other good schools that doesn't require evaluation or official transcript and test scores. And if only one of the schools is asking for evaluation, you can weight your options and remove it from the list. Last time I checked, the top 2 schools you listed there don't require any transcript evaluation |

cuspy: Hello guys, which is better and why; a TA or a RA? RA is better. 1) In most cases it pays more but the difference is not that much 2)If the RA is related to your research, You get to start working on your research ontime instead of proctoring exams and teaching. Trust me you don't want to have lab reports waiting for you on your table. On the otherhand, TA is better than None! |
